HTC Fuze returns to AT&T site

After a number of false alarms, it looks like the HTC Fuze has begun its entry into AT&T corner of the web. The handset has shown up on a rebate sheet that was posted to AT&T’s site. There’s not a ton of info to complement the appearence, but the presence of a model number, AT&T Tilt (HTC P4600), and activation requirements, $45 or $20 messaging plan + voice, hopefully means that a launch is immiment. That being said, we’re losing faith in the death star’s ability to reliably push new handsets out of door, especially given the Blackberry Bold debacle, so we wouldn’t hold our breath for a timely release.
